Do viruses contain all nucleic acids?

2. A distinguishing characteristic of viruses is that they contain only one type of nucleic acid. This feature is the basis of virus classification. The viral genome (all chromosomes) contains a DNA or RNA structure.

How many types of nucleic acids are there in viruses?

Nucleic acids (viral genome), which make up the genetic structures of viruses, consist of only one of deoxyribonucleic acid (DNA) or ribonucleic acid (RNA). In other words, there is only one DNA or RNA in the virion and not both.

Do viruses have nuclei?

They lack nuclei, organelles and cytoplasm. They are obligate intracellular parasites. They can reproduce only in a living cell.

In what environment does the virus multiply?

The virus, which means poison in Latin, cannot reproduce in an inanimate environment. They absolutely need a living structure to reproduce and maintain their existence. They reproduce using the organelles of the infected cell.

Does the virus contain only one type of nucleic acid?

Viruses are generally infectious agents that can pass through submicroscopic filters containing bacteria, contain a single type of nucleic acid, and contain a protein envelope.

Do all viruses contain nucleic acids and proteins?

Nucleic acids are made from either DNA (single/double-stranded) or RNA (single/double-stranded) is made up of double-stranded RNA. DNA and RNA do not exist together. In the innermost part, we find the nucleic acid and the capsid (sheath) that surrounds it, protects it and gives it its morphology. All viruses encode their own capsid proteins.
